User:zoedcpb439995
Jump to navigation
Jump to search
Recent developments in peptide research are unveiling a treasure trove therapeutic potential. These small, flexible protein fragments exhibit exceptional effectiveness, making them viable
https://violalaaq372955.blog-mall.com/39343447/novel-peptide-research-unlocking-therapeutic-potential